Mullins has had one good year with the bat (2021, with an .878 OPS), and has otherwise been the definition of mediocre (OPS+ values of 107, 101, 104, and 105). He's a very good fielder, and steals bases, so the mediocre hitting is a clear upgrade from what they're currently getting with Taylor, but he's a clear downgrade from what they've been getting from McNeil at the plate this year.
